JOHANNESBURG - The Department of Co-Operative Governance & Traditional Affairs (COGTA) in KwaZulu-Natal has announced significant progress in restoring electricity to communities affected by the removal of its electricity supply.

Inclement weather conditions in the northern part of the province caused significant damage to homes in the area, including several transformers that needed to be removed -- leaving many residents in the dark.

Thirteen out of 18 transformers damaged have been restored - and the electricity supply has been reinstated.

Eskom and KZN COGTA worked together to restore electricity to the community of the Abaqulusi Municipality's Community of Mondlo.

KZN COGTA MEC Thulasizwe Buthelezi has expressed satisfaction with the progress - highlighting the positive outcome achieved through collaboration with Eskom.

"The MEC for COGTA will be visiting the community of Mondlo today where he will be dealing directly with recent damage that has been caused by inclement weather conditions which disrupted power supply and damaged homes across large parts," said Department spokesperson Senzelwe Mzila.
